Transaction 32e79961e22f599692835b4dffe64fade1bb07b1450ffce760aacb8152ddb6b4
2 Input
2 Outputs
- 32e79961e22f599692835b4dffe64fade1bb07b1450ffce760aacb8152ddb6b4:0
- 32e79961e22f599692835b4dffe64fade1bb07b1450ffce760aacb8152ddb6b4:1
value 620081
address 15KpY3fgv3E1sHjXKMZCM73rTMUZ6sTjHn
value 290039
address 1HVYfkNrxYEiAvvRUoCvMZmoFrTwMdLxuK